US Solar Fund Plc (LON:USFP – Get Free Report)’s share price hit a new 52-week low during trading on Tuesday . The company traded as low as GBX 27 ($0.35) and last traded at GBX 27 ($0.35), with a volume of 3716 shares traded. The stock had previously closed at GBX 28.30 ($0.37).
US Solar Fund Stock Performance
The stock has a 50 day simple moving average of GBX 30.56 and a two-hundred day simple moving average of GBX 32.79.
About US Solar Fund
US Solar Fund (USF) is a renewable energy fund that aims to provide investors with attractive, sustainable dividends along with an element of capital growth through its investment in a diversified portfolio of utility-scale solar power plants across North America and other OECD countries in the Americas.
